Starting a new game from level 1, still not sure which campaign our DM is picking, but I'm going to be playing as a Monk. My question is whether or not to go V Human or Assimar? Basically they'd be the same either way, but one gives me an extra feat (either tavern brawler or tough) which I like to boost my effectiveness while the other gives built in healing and a flight speed (eventually).
Both honestly could work and both have the feeling of being overused, but what do you think?
Which do you think would come in handier for an overall build? Probably going warrior of elements if that means anything?
Honestly it is a hard choice, since historically Monks could only be humans and Aasimars could only have human lineage.
I made two: One Human and one Aasimar:
With Human you at least get an extra Origin feat, so I chose both Tavern Brawler and Magic Initiate (Wizard).
For the Aasimar, I just chose Tavern Brawler as an Origin Feat. At least with the Aasimar you are naturally resistant to Necro and Radiant energies, as well as having the ability the heal yourself or someone else. Plus those additional abilities at level 3.
It's a tough choice, but I went with Aasimar. If he dies or I need to start a new adventure/campaign at some point, I might use the Human next time.
